You need to have boost by gear to really enjoy the full potential
I have it at 1st 9psi , 2nd- 12psi, 3rd- 15psi, 4/5 at 17psi.
So what clutch and gears are you running? You pray for a 6th gear yet while driving?
Competition twin disk , actually 5 gears is perfect , just need 1-4 to finish the 1/4 mile at the top of fourth , no extra shifting.
